"Silenforc" (しゅくせい Shukusei) is an archetype of LIGHT monsters introduced in Phantom Nightmare. It is related to the "Skull Guardian" Ritual archetype.

Etymology

The theme's Japanese name is a play on 粛正 (shukusei, "regulation"), where the first kanji can mean "solemn" or "quiet", and the second one is replaced with 声 ("voice"). It may be a reference to the TCG name of "Novox's Prayer", as "Novox" can be interpreted as "no vox" (from vōx, Latin for "voice").

Members

All members share the same Attribute, Type, Level, ATK, and DEF as their original counterparts (except for "Novox", whose counterpart is a Ritual Spell).

Trivia

  • The artwork of "Silenforc" monsters features mosaic pattern in their background, as a homage to the original "Skull Guardian" that has similar pattern in the background.
